There Is No Magic Migraine “Diet” – Just Eat Real Food!

Recently I have been asked a lot whether food played a big role in my healing and the answer is always a massive yes!

After switching to a clean, plant-based whole foods approach to eating, I began to see the results within just three weeks, which I feel was super quick.

However, people are desperate to know what “diet” helped me achieve those results. Was it keto, vegan, paleo, low carb, high carb, low fat, no sugar? And the answer is….


None of the above. There is no magical miracle migraine diet. I simply went back to basics and ate real food again out of the ground, the way nature intended. It really is that simple.

Firstly, the word diet is not something I like to use because a diet implies a temporary change. As we all know diets don’t work because inevitably you will just revert back to your old habits, so this change to a healthier way of eating has to be a complete lifestyle change.

Every different dietary theory has the ability give you a migraine. For example, as a vegan you can end up eating a lot of processed soy, vegetarian meals tend to include a lot of cheese, and low-fat options tend to have a lot of added processed sugars. 

My point here is that you can make any “diet” give you a migraine, so it’s not the type of “diet” you adopt that matters, it’s the type of food you eat within that scope that matters. You could be a vegan and have awful migraines and but at the same time be vegan and be migraine free! It’s your choices that matter. 

I basically eat a very clean diet derived from nature. This means eating an array of:

  • Whole fruits
  • Whole vegetables
  • Dark leafy greens
  • Seeds
  • Healthy fats such as olive oil, avocados and nuts
  • Legumes
  • Beans
  • Some gluten-free whole grains

By eating the above you automatically remove all processed food, chemicals, additives, MSG, colours, artificial sweeteners, added refined sugars and harmful oils which I can guarantee are going to be the majority of your food-related migraine triggers. 


It really is as simple these 3 rules:

  1. Eat clean (food that is minimally processed, unrefined and as close to its natural form as possible).
  2. Make fruit and vegetables your priority. Up the amount you consume of both.
  3. Make your food with a list of single ingredients to make real food. Such as using butternut, cumin, garlic and coconut milk to make butternut soup.

If you still feel as if you need some guidance in this area I would suggest you purchase a copy of The Medical Mediums Life-Changing Food Book because it teaches you how the food from nature specifically heals our bodies.

Also, if you missed my previous post on what real food is then click here to find out more.

My point is, whether you choose to be vegan, paleo or vegetarian you can still become migraine free.

  1. Another great post. Interesting that you say you can choice which way you want to eat (vegan, veggie, paleo) and be migraine free. It’s all about eating real whole food.


